Add 45/25 and 6/9
1st number: 1 20/25, 2nd number: 6/9
45/25 + 6/9 is 37/15.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 25 and 9 is 225
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 225 - For the 1st fraction, since 25 × 9 = 225,
45/25 = 45 × 9/25 × 9 = 405/225 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 9 × 25 = 225,
6/9 = 6 × 25/9 × 25 = 150/225 - Add the two like fractions:
405/225 + 150/225 = 405 + 150/225 = 555/225 - 555/225 simplified gives 37/15
- So, 45/25 + 6/9 = 37/15
